= Changelog
== 2.2
- Improving comments presentation
- Add `CCOpt.return_if`
- Add `CCOpt.flatten`
- Add `CCString.{,r}drop_while`
- add many missing functions to `CCListLabels`
- test: consistency `CCList{,Labels}`
- fix(arrayLabels): compatibility with 4.07
- fix: compatibility for CCArrayLabels
- test: add compatibility checks between `CCArray{,Labels}`
== 2.1
- make `CCInt64` compatible with `Int64` (breaking!) (closes #192)
